Insert 25 Cent Button
« on: April 02, 2010, 03:17:39 pm »
So I have a MAME cabinet and am not really interested in adding a coin door, coin mechs etc.  Basically i just want 4 buttons that look like the "Insert 25 Cents" buttons (and lit) that I can wire up to my IPAC.  Kinda like a poker machine type of button.  Anybody make anything like this?

Thanks,
Jason

can this be hooked up as if it were the on off switch of my computer?
It is a momentary (non-latching) button like a typical ATX computer power switch, so yes you can use it as a replacement.

Not sure why you'd want to use a "coin" button as a power button, though.   :dunno
